Sesame and UnitedHealthcare Partner to Prevent Lead Poisoning
By Graydon Gordian
According to the Center for Disease Control and Prevention, childhood lead poisoning is considered the most preventable environmental disease among young children, and yet it is one of the most common environmental health problems for American children under the age of six.
